Blue Radiance Earns Fourth Overall at Plant City, Second in Movement and Equipment; Indoor Percussion Ensemble Update

Following yesterday’s virtual retreat for this weekend’s Florida Federation of Colorguards Circuit regionals, the girls of the Blue Radiance Winter Guard earned fourth place in the Scholastic Class AAA at Plant City High School with a score of 68.11—a mere .33 away from the bronze medal. 

Beyond their overall placement, the team placed second in both the individual equipment and individual movement captions—a testament to the hard work and high level of achievement the girls demonstrate on a regular basis. 

The Indoor Percussion Ensemble was originally scheduled to also perform at the Plant City regional but did not do so because of a change in programming from competing in the Scholastic Marching AA Class to the Concert A Class. Both teams will compete at the upcoming Strawberry Crest High School regional on March 13.
